The Governor welcomes guests to the inaugural lecture event 30th October 2019 October 30, 2019 By Adele Hollywood The Governor and Ms Annus hosted the inaugural Governor’s Lecture with Telethon Kids Institute in the Government House Ballroom. Health industry guests listened to guest lecturer Professor C Doherty AC – Nobel Laureate, immunologist and author – discuss, “The Killer Defence: Viruses and Other Challenges”. Background Since 2015, Telethon Kids Institute have presented lectures bringing the very best researchers from around the world to Perth, for the benefit of supporters, community leaders, and our State’s own researchers. The Governor and Ms Annus were pleased this year to agree to Telethon Kids Institute’s request to rename the lecture series to The Governor’s Lecture and to host the event in the Government House Ballroom. “Supporting and advocating for health research in Western Australia” and making Government House, its facilities and beautiful grounds available to the public and to organisations and charities to advance the objectives of those looking after our State’s future is part of the Governor’s priorities and mission.
